Key Features & Benefits at a Glance
- Superior corrosion resistance with 18-8 stainless steel construction and black oxide finish, ideal for harsh industrial environments.
- Exceptional mechanical strength offering 70,000 psi tensile and 35,000 psi shear strength for heavy-duty applications.
- Precise Class 3A thread fit ensures tight tolerances and reliable fastening in critical assemblies.
- Knurled hex socket head provides enhanced grip and easy installation with standard tools.
- Coarse UNC threading allows for quick assembly and disassembly, reducing labor time.
- Durable Rockwell B55 hardness maintains structural integrity under repeated stress and vibration.
- Comprehensive compliance with ASME B18.3, RoHS 3, and REACH standards for safe, regulated use.
Professional Applications & Engineering Value
This shoulder screw is engineered to address common industrial challenges such as misalignment, wear, and corrosion in machinery. The 18-8 stainless steel material combined with a black oxide finish provides excellent resistance to rust and chemicals, extending service life in demanding settings like automotive assemblies, conveyor systems, and precision equipment. The UNC coarse thread and Class 3A fit ensure secure, vibration-resistant connections, while the knurled hex socket head facilitates easy maintenance. Ideal for applications requiring a sturdy shoulder to act as a pivot or spacer, this screw enhances operational reliability and reduces downtime in industrial shoulder bolt uses.
Specification Summary & Compliance
The screw features precise dimensions including a 1/4"-20 UNC thread with Class 3A fit for accurate engagement, and tolerances such as shoulder diameter of -0.004" to -0.002". It meets ASME B18.3 specifications for consistency and performance, and is compliant with RoHS 3 and REACH regulations, ensuring environmental safety and suitability for global industrial markets.
